Javascript bundler / cdn для распространения простого плагина веб-страницы ... который проверяет библиотеки, уже используемые в клиентском коде? - PullRequest
0 голосов
/ 06 августа 2020

Я разработал плагин javascript, который добавляет функциональность встроенным видеопроигрывателям YouTube, и хочу распространять его с помощью одного тега <script></script>.

Я кратко рассмотрел возможности нескольких упаковщиков и CDN поставщики услуг доставки от jsdeliver до брокколи, включая gulp, grunt webpack и browserify, но у них еще не было сообщения «О, это сработает!» момент.

Мой плагин вводит html (элемент управления и некоторую документацию), поэтому пакет имеет вид css, изображения, мой js / jQ и имеет зависимости jQuery и jQueryUI.

Я предполагаю, что у большинства моих пользователей будет jQuery и, вероятно, jQueryUI, поэтому я начал с написания загрузчика, чтобы проверить их перед добавлением на страницу клиента. Затем снова начал искать метод упаковки / распространения, который мог бы сделать это более разумным способом.

Похоже, это должно быть довольно распространенной потребностью, возможно, настолько простой, что я не нахожу примеров или демонстраций, которые oop по моим критериям ??

Есть ли упаковщик / cdn, который просто делает то, что я ищу?

...